Mark Hudgens, senior mechanical engineer at MI Technologies, was tasked with designing a two-axis gimbal for the company's latest antenna measurement system. Small size and ultra-high performance were the design objectives. The motion platform needed to track with ultra-high resolution and accuracy, as well as exceptional repeatability.

Hudgens' primary complaint with other encoders was that he had to purchase an interpolator with a fixed multiplier. The M3000 and SmartPrecision software solved this problem by giving him the ability to program the exact resolution the system required. "It's very helpful," stated Hudgens.

One feature MI Technologies found particularly valuable was SmartPrecision's ability to display signal quality. According to Hudgens, SmartPrecision software gives him a level of certainty not available with any other encoder. "This is the single most important feature in my opinion. And nobody else does this to my knowledge. We use SmartPrecision's Lissajous plot to double check the quality of the encoder installation. It's really great."

MI Technologies uses SmartPrecision Software as a Diagnostic Tool
Troubleshooting is another area where SmartPrecision software provides valuable diagnostic assistance. "We were having trouble with this system. It appeared that the encoder was losing counts," said Hudgens. "I used SmartPrecision software to monitor our positioner as I ran it through a series of standard repeatability and accuracy tests. I confirmed that the encoder was operating just fine. We eventually found the problem elsewhere. SmartPrecision helped narrow the areas we needed to examine and saved us a lot of time."
